How Common Is The Last Name Obuon? popularity and diffusion
It is the 996,001st most widely held last name on a global scale It is held by approximately 1 in 28,356,210 people. The last name Obuon occurs predominantly in Africa, where 99 percent of Obuon live; 98 percent live in East Africa and 96 percent live in Nilo-Saharan Africa. It is also the 1,134,117th most numerous first name at a global level, held by 73 people.
The surname Obuon is most frequent in Kenya, where it is held by 248 people, or 1 in 186,209. In Kenya Obuon is most numerous in: Kisumu County, where 71 percent reside, Homa Bay County, where 26 percent reside and Migori County, where 2 percent reside. Besides Kenya it is found in 4 countries. It also occurs in Nigeria, where 1 percent reside and Uganda, where 1 percent reside.
